in fact, WP8 keeps applications in memory unless you press back button. If you go home pressing window button, then start new app and then you go back, you end-up in previous app in the state you left it. You can use long press of back button to invoke task manager and switch between recenly started apps.
WP8 also support "fast switching" mode which always bring you back to the same state, but it has to be enabled by the app developer.
